Where ProNest LT genuinely wins

Worth saying plainly, because most comparison pages will not.

  • SureCut is a hardware advantage, not a feature-list item

    True Hole, Rapid Part and PlateSaver work because Hypertherm controls the software and the plasma source together. On their machines that means bolt-ready holes without a secondary operation. No third-party nesting tool can reproduce it, and this one does not pretend to.

  • Post processors that are known to work

    Output validated against specific controllers with vendor support behind it. Lapas exports DXF for you to post yourself, and its G-code export is beta and unvalidated across controllers. If you need proven machine output today, that is a real reason to pay.

  • Training and support are in the price

    Plans include support, training and updates from a company that has done this for decades. Lapas support is email and chat from the person who built it, which is fast but is not a training department.

  • Plasma process depth

    Lead-in strategy, cut sequencing and consumable-aware parameters built for plasma specifically. Lapas handles plasma-width kerf and spacing well, but it is a nester, not a plasma CAM package.

How the nesting itself compares

ProNest LT is licensed Windows software with no public build, so it cannot be run headless against a fixed instance set and no honest measured comparison exists. Nobody can show you that, including us. What is published is Lapas Core v1.1 against deepnest-next v1.5.6 across 37 cases, scored by an independent program. Read it as evidence about the Lapas engine, not as a claim about ProNest.

Can Lapas do True Hole?

No. True Hole is part of Hypertherm’s SureCut technology and depends on their plasma source as well as their software. A third-party nesting tool cannot implement it. If bolt-ready holes without secondary operations matter to you, ProNest LT on Hypertherm hardware is the right answer.

Can Lapas post directly to my plasma table?

Not reliably. Lapas exports the nested layout as DXF for you to post from your existing plasma CAM. G-code export exists but is beta and has not been validated across controllers, so verify it before cutting. Validated machine output is exactly what ProNest LT is for.
